    My system's mouse pad puts the system on sleep mode forcefully while trying to use it to scroll up/down and it just started four days ago.
    Please i need help to fix it. Thanks

    are you referring to the laptop's touchpad?

    have you tried uninstalling the current drivers and rebooting.
    that should make Windows detect it as new hardware and reload the inbuilt drivers.
    then if you want, download the drivers from the touchpads website for full gesture customisations.

    Also travel to Device Manager...rite clik the touchpad select Properties...in the Advanced Tab uncheck "allow Win to turn this device off to save power"...
